Hagley Park boasts a plethora of special features that make it a must-visit destination. The park itself is a Park and Garden lover's paradise, with beautifully maintained landscapes and several historic Follies that offer a glimpse into the region's rich history. The Visitor Centre is equipped to provide all the information and resources needed for a memorable visit, serving as an ideal base for exploring the park's many attractions.
Key Facilities and Accessibility:
The park is fully equipped to cater to visitors' needs, offering Wheelchair-accessible services such as a car park and entrance, ensuring that everyone can enjoy the natural beauty within. Families with children will find plenty to do, including Kid-friendly hikes and activities designed specifically for young explorers. For dog owners, there's a Dog Park where furry friends can run freely, and pets are welcome throughout the park.

With an impressive 69 reviews on Google My Business, the overall sentiment towards Hagley Park is overwhelmingly positive, with an average rating of 4.4/5. Visitors praise the excellent paths, the good café serving hot drinks and snacks, and the overall value for money, especially considering the £10 entry fee and the option of a season ticket for unlimited visits.
